My friend Barbro Loader, who has died of cancer aged 67, had a long and distinguished career in social work.
She was the daughter of farmers, Anna and Sven Eskilsson, and grew up in Vastanavagen, a village in Skåne, southern Sweden. Aged 20 she volunteered for a children’s vaccination project for six months in Nigeria. Then she studied social work at Lund University, and as part of her course did a practice placement at Dingleton hospital, a therapeutic community in the Scottish Borders. There she met Peter Loader, a young doctor in training. They married in 1973 and had two children, Joe and Sarah. They settled in London, where Barbro worked with Islington Family Service Unit, and later at Pentonville prison and St Charles hospital.
